Jayne’s artwork blends the tactile charm of traditional mediums like pencil and watercolour with the versatility of digital tools and various other materials. Each art piece is a harmonious fusion of handcrafted details and digital enhancements, creating a unique visual experience. The traditional elements lend a timeless quality to her artwork, while the digital touches add depth and vibrancy, enhancing the overall aesthetic. Through this combination, Jayne, brings a contemporary twist to classic art forms, inviting viewers into a world where tradition meets innovation.

This art piece is named “The Stage” and is a self-portrait that delves into the introspective realm of self-exploration and identity; suggesting a theme of performance or presentation, hinting at the roles we play in our lives and the masks we sometimes wear. Capturing a moment of vulnerability, strength and the complexities of human emotions and experiences.
